Lobels bakery closes shop

Harare-One of the countrys largest bakeries Lobels, has stopped bread production after dismissing three of its top managers on allegations of fraud and misappropriation of company funds that had crippled the bread manufacturing companys operations.

The company last week fired its long serving Chief Executive Burombo Mudumo, Nesbert Gufu (Financial Director) and Tonderai Chipere (Treasurer).

Highly placed sources in the companys senior management said the three were being accused of misappropriating more than US$10 million.

They said the fired managers were given marching orders after the company had failed to pay workers salaries for the past three months, struggled to procure flour supplies and settle company procurement bills to several suppliers.

They said a share holder,Mr Fredrick Mutandi was now running the show while the company was investigating the fired three senior managers.

Business is at halt since last month with the company failing to procure flour. We everyday go there to just sit because there is no production. The company has indicated to us that it is unable to pay us our salaries its owes us for three months and we are planning to take legal action against it because we can not survive without being paid, said one of the senior workers who declined to be named.
